The 5-Second Trick For what is md5 technology
The 5-Second Trick For what is md5 technology
Blog Article
Facts deduplication. MD5 may be used to discover replicate documents by making a hash for every file and evaluating the hashes. If two data files produce the identical hash, They're probable equivalent, enabling for economical information deduplication.
It absolutely was developed by Ronald Rivest in 1991 and it is generally used to verify data integrity. Having said that, as a consequence of its vulnerability to varied attacks, MD5 is currently regarded insecure and is largely replaced by additional sturdy hashing algorithms like SHA-256.
Ok, we've seen how functional the MD5 algorithm is on this planet of cryptography. But what causes it to be stick out? Let's look at a number of the strengths with the information digest algorithm (MD5) in hashing.
The MD5 algorithm analyses incoming facts and produces a hard and fast-dimension hash price. Given that we’ve talked about what is MD5 hash, Permit’s look at So how exactly does MD5 functions:
When details is hashed, MD5 creates a hard and fast-size hash price. The hash benefit signifies the original knowledge. If the first hash value matches the hash produced in the acquired details, it signifies that the data is the exact same and hasn’t been altered.
This high sensitivity to improvements causes it to be exceptional for details integrity checks. If even only one pixel of a picture is altered, the MD5 hash will alter, alerting you for the modification.
Some MD5 implementations such as md5sum is likely to be limited to octets, or they might not guidance streaming for messages of the originally website undetermined duration.
The MD5 algorithm can be a cryptographic hash operate that generates a 128-bit hash benefit from enter info. Whilst it absolutely was initially utilized for data integrity verification and password hashing, it is currently regarded insecure as a result of collision vulnerabilities.
The important thing idea driving hashing is that it's computationally infeasible to deliver exactly the same hash price from two distinctive input messages.
Electronic Forensics: MD5 is utilized in the field of digital forensics to validate the integrity of digital evidence, like tricky drives, CDs, or DVDs. The investigators build an MD5 hash of the initial information and compare it While using the MD5 hash with the copied digital proof.
Greg is a technologist and info geek with about ten years in tech. He has worked in a number of industries being an IT supervisor and software program tester. Greg is undoubtedly an avid author on everything IT connected, from cyber protection to troubleshooting. Extra in the writer
MD5 provides a 128-bit hash value and is also known for its speed and simplicity. However, it suffers from serious vulnerabilities, like susceptibility to collision and preimage attacks, making it unsuitable for protected apps.
You'll Generally see MD5 hashes penned in hexadecimal (16), and that is an alternative numeral technique. In daily life, we make use of the decimal procedure which counts from zero to 9 prior to heading again to some zero yet again, this time using a 1 before it to point that Here is the second instalment just one via nine (ten-19).
As past analysis has shown, "it ought to be deemed cryptographically broken and unsuitable for additional use."